From Pallet Jacks to AGVs: Modern Material Transport
Historically, material handling within warehouses relied heavily on manual equipment like pallet jacks and forklifts. While these tools remain ubiquitous, a significant evolution is underway, driven by the need for increased throughput, reduced workforce costs, and improved security. This transformation is marked by the growing adoption of Automated Guided Vehicles (AGVs). AGVs, ranging from simple tuggers to complex autonomous forklifts, utilize various guidance technologies – like wire guidance, laser guidance, and vision guidance – to navigate locations without direct human intervention. The advantages are considerable: AGVs can operate 24/7, reducing bottlenecks and optimizing material flow. Furthermore, they minimize the risk of collisions and worker injury. Forklift & Pallet Truck Safety & Best Practices
Ensuring a secure work environment when operating forklifts and pallet trucks is absolutely. Regular inspections of all equipment are essential before each shift, focusing on brakes, control, forks, and rubber. Operators must be adequately trained and authorized to operate the specific type of equipment, understanding load capacities and stability principles. When moving loads, always keep them low to the ground and balanced, avoiding sudden stops or sharp manoeuvres. Pedestrians should always be attentive of forklift traffic and maintain a safe separation. Establishing clear walkways and designated pedestrian zones can significantly reduce the risk of collisions. Accurate stacking of pallets is important – pallets should be stable, well-secured, and not overloaded. Recall to always use the horn to alert others of your presence, especially at intersections and blind spots. Finally, encourage a safety-first culture where reporting near misses and dangers is encouraged and acted upon immediately.

Counterbalanced Forklifts & Reach Trucks: Choosing the Correct Equipmen
Selecting the appropriate material handling equipment is critical for effective warehouse operations. Both counterbalanced forklifts and reach trucks are capable machines, but they excel in varying applications. Counterbalanced forklifts offer versatility, handling a extensive range of loads and operating in varied spaces. They are best for loading/unloading vehicles, moving materials over greater distances, and general warehouse tasks. However, they require broader aisles for maneuvering. Reach trucks, on the other hand, are engineered for narrow aisle operation. Their ability to raise loads high and operate in compact spaces makes them outstanding for intensive storage environments. When choosing, consider your warehouse layout, load dimensions, lifting heights, and the amount of travel. A detailed analysis will ensure you select the equipment that maximizes productivity and reduces operational costs. Don't overlook factors like operator skill and maintenance requirements – these are as important as the initial purchase.
